Assessing the Extent of Fire Damage in Commercial Properties

Assessing the extent of fire damage in commercial properties is a critical first step in the fire damage restoration process. This evaluation determines the scope of destruction, identifies safety hazards, and helps restoration professionals develop a comprehensive recovery plan. Fire damage can affect not only the structure of a building but also its contents, air quality, and long-term usability. Therefore, a thorough and systematic assessment is essential to ensure the safety of occupants and the successful restoration of the property.

The assessment process typically begins once the fire has been extinguished and the site is deemed safe to enter. Restoration experts conduct a detailed inspection to evaluate both visible and hidden damage. This includes examining structural components such as walls, ceilings, floors, and support beams for signs of charring, warping, or collapse. Electrical systems, HVAC units, and plumbing are also inspected for heat-related damage or contamination from smoke and soot. According to the National Fire Protection Association (NFPA), structural fires caused an estimated $12.3 billion in property damage in the United States in 2022 alone, highlighting the financial impact and the importance of accurate damage assessment.

One of the most challenging aspects of fire damage assessment is identifying hidden issues. Smoke and soot can penetrate walls, insulation, and ductwork, causing lingering odors and potential health risks. Water used to extinguish the fire can also lead to secondary damage such as mold growth and structural weakening. Restoration professionals use advanced tools like thermal imaging cameras and moisture meters to detect these hidden problems. These tools help ensure that no area is overlooked, which is crucial for preventing future complications.

Another key component of the assessment is determining the category and classification of the fire damage. Fires are categorized based on the materials burned and the type of smoke residue left behind. For example, protein fires (from burned food) leave behind a nearly invisible residue with a strong odor, while synthetic fires (from burning plastics) produce thick, black smoke that can be corrosive. Understanding the type of fire helps professionals choose the appropriate cleaning methods and restoration techniques.

Documentation is also a vital part of the assessment process. Restoration teams take photographs, record videos, and create detailed reports outlining the extent of the damage. This documentation is essential for insurance claims and helps property owners understand the scope of the restoration work required. According to the Insurance Information Institute, fire claims are among the most expensive types of property insurance claims, with the average claim exceeding $78,000. Accurate documentation ensures that property owners receive fair compensation and that the restoration process proceeds smoothly.

In addition to assessing physical damage, restoration professionals also evaluate the impact on business operations. Commercial properties often house critical equipment, inventory, and sensitive data. The assessment includes determining what can be salvaged, what needs to be replaced, and how quickly operations can resume. This business continuity planning is crucial for minimizing downtime and financial losses.

Common Causes of Water Damage in Aging Homes

Water damage is a serious concern in older properties, often stemming from a combination of outdated infrastructure, wear and tear, and deferred maintenance. As homes age, the materials and systems that once functioned efficiently begin to deteriorate, making them more susceptible to leaks, flooding, and moisture intrusion. Understanding the common causes of water damage in aging homes is essential for homeowners, property managers, and restoration professionals alike. By identifying these vulnerabilities early, costly repairs and long-term structural damage can often be avoided.

One of the primary contributors to water damage in older homes is the degradation of plumbing systems. Many homes built before the 1970s still contain galvanized steel or cast iron pipes, which are prone to corrosion and rust over time. As these pipes weaken, they can develop leaks or even burst, leading to significant water intrusion. According to the Environmental Protection Agency (EPA), household leaks can waste nearly 1 trillion gallons of water annually in the United States. This staggering figure underscores the importance of regular plumbing inspections, especially in properties with aging infrastructure.

Another frequent issue is roof deterioration. Roofing materials such as asphalt shingles, wood shakes, or clay tiles have a limited lifespan. Over time, exposure to the elements causes these materials to crack, warp, or dislodge, allowing water to seep into the attic and upper floors. In older homes, the underlayment and flashing may also be compromised, further increasing the risk of leaks during heavy rain or snowmelt. Regular roof maintenance and timely replacement of worn components are crucial to preventing water damage from above.

Foundation cracks are also a common source of water intrusion in older properties. As homes settle over the decades, small fissures can develop in the foundation walls or basement floors. These cracks may allow groundwater to enter, particularly during periods of heavy rainfall or when the water table rises. Poor drainage around the home exacerbates this issue, as water accumulates near the foundation instead of being directed away. Installing proper gutters, downspouts, and grading can help mitigate this risk.

Windows and doors in aging homes often lose their sealing effectiveness due to weathering and material fatigue. Wooden frames may rot, while caulking and weatherstripping degrade over time. These gaps allow rainwater and humidity to infiltrate the interior, leading to mold growth, warped wood, and damaged drywall. Replacing or resealing old windows and doors is a relatively simple yet effective way to enhance a home’s water resistance.

Outdated appliances and fixtures can also contribute to water damage. Water heaters, washing machines, dishwashers, and refrigerators with aging hoses or connections are prone to leaks. A small drip from a faulty appliance can go unnoticed for weeks or months, causing extensive damage to flooring, cabinetry, and substructures. The Insurance Institute for Business & Home Safety (IBHS) reports that water heater failures cost an average of $4,444 per incident. Regular maintenance and timely replacement of aging appliances are essential preventive measures.

In addition to these structural and mechanical issues, poor ventilation and insulation in older homes can lead to condensation and moisture buildup. Bathrooms, kitchens, and basements are particularly vulnerable to high humidity levels, which can foster mold growth and wood rot. Installing exhaust fans, dehumidifiers, and proper insulation can significantly reduce the risk of moisture-related damage.

Another often-overlooked factor is the presence of outdated or damaged waterproofing systems. Many older homes lack modern waterproof membranes or vapor barriers, making them more susceptible to water infiltration through walls, floors, and ceilings. Retrofitting these systems can be a worthwhile investment, especially in regions prone to heavy rainfall or flooding.

Furthermore, natural disasters such as storms, hurricanes, and floods pose a heightened risk to older properties. These homes may not meet current building codes or have the structural reinforcements necessary to withstand extreme weather events. As climate change increases the frequency and intensity of such events, the vulnerability of aging homes becomes even more pronounced.

Cleaning and Deodorizing the Affected Areas

After a fire has been extinguished and the structural integrity of your business premises has been assessed, one of the most critical steps in the fire damage cleanup process is thoroughly cleaning and deodorizing the affected areas. Smoke, soot, and lingering odors can cause long-term damage to your property and negatively impact the health and comfort of employees and customers. Effective cleaning and deodorizing not only restore the appearance of your commercial space but also ensure a safe and welcoming environment for everyone who enters.

The first step in this process involves removing soot and smoke residues from all surfaces. Soot can be acidic and corrosive, especially on metal, glass, and painted surfaces. If not addressed promptly, it can lead to permanent staining and deterioration. Professional fire damage restoration teams use specialized equipment and cleaning agents to safely eliminate soot from walls, ceilings, floors, and furnishings. High-efficiency particulate air (HEPA) vacuums and dry sponges are commonly used to lift soot without spreading it further. In some cases, chemical sponges or degreasers may be necessary to clean more stubborn residues.

Once visible soot is removed, attention turns to deodorizing the space. Smoke odors can penetrate deep into porous materials such as drywall, insulation, carpeting, and upholstery. Simply masking the smell with air fresheners is not effective. Instead, advanced deodorization techniques are employed to neutralize odors at the molecular level. These may include thermal fogging, ozone treatments, and hydroxyl generators, all of which are designed to reach and eliminate odor particles embedded in hard-to-reach areas.

It is also essential to clean and deodorize HVAC systems, as smoke and soot can travel through air ducts and contaminate the entire building. If left untreated, these systems can continue to circulate unpleasant odors and harmful particles long after the fire has been extinguished. A professional inspection and cleaning of the HVAC system will help ensure that the air quality in your business remains safe and clean.

2. Understanding the Mold Growth Process

To effectively prevent mold, it’s important to understand how and why it grows. Mold is a type of fungus that thrives in moist, warm environments. It reproduces through spores that are present in the air and can settle on virtually any surface. When these spores come into contact with moisture, they begin to grow and spread.

Here are the key conditions that promote mold growth:

  • Moisture: This is the most critical factor. Mold cannot grow without water. Plumbing leaks provide the perfect breeding ground.
  • Organic Material: Mold feeds on materials like wood, drywall, and carpet—common components in most homes.
  • Warm Temperatures: Mold grows best in temperatures between 77°F and 86°F, which are typical indoor conditions.
  • Poor Ventilation: Stagnant air allows moisture to linger, creating an ideal environment for mold.

Once mold begins to grow, it can spread quickly, often within 24 to 48 hours. It can cause structural damage to your property and pose serious health risks, including respiratory issues, allergic reactions, and skin irritation. Understanding Electrical Surges and Their Causes

Electrical surges, often referred to as power surges, are sudden and brief spikes in voltage that travel through electrical systems. These surges can cause significant damage to electrical appliances, wiring, and even ignite fires if not properly managed. Understanding what causes these surges is essential for homeowners and property managers who want to protect their properties from fire hazards and costly repairs.

A typical electrical system in a home or commercial building is designed to handle a standard voltage level, usually around 120 volts in the United States. When the voltage exceeds this level, even for a fraction of a second, it can overload circuits and cause overheating. This overheating is a major contributor to electrical fires. According to the National Fire Protection Association (NFPA), electrical failures or malfunctions were the second leading cause of U.S. home fires in 2021, accounting for an estimated 46,700 fires annually.

There are several common causes of electrical surges, and understanding them is the first step in preventing fire damage:

  1. Lightning Strikes: One of the most powerful and dangerous causes of electrical surges is a lightning strike. When lightning hits a power line or nearby structure, it can send a massive surge of electricity through the electrical grid and into homes. Although rare, these surges can be catastrophic, damaging multiple devices and potentially starting fires.
  2. Power Grid Switching: Utility companies often switch power grids to balance loads or perform maintenance. These transitions can cause temporary surges in voltage that may affect connected devices and wiring systems.
  3. High-Powered Electrical Devices: Appliances that require a lot of energy to operate, such as air conditioners, refrigerators, and washing machines, can cause internal surges when they cycle on and off. These surges may not be as intense as those caused by lightning, but over time, they can degrade wiring and increase fire risk.
  4. Faulty Wiring: Poorly installed or aging electrical wiring can contribute to surges. Loose connections, frayed wires, or corroded components can create unstable electrical currents, leading to overheating and potential fire hazards.
  5. Downed Power Lines: When power lines are damaged due to storms, accidents, or tree falls, they can cause irregular voltage levels that result in surges. These events are particularly dangerous because they can affect entire neighborhoods.

Installing Surge Protectors for Individual Devices

One of the most effective ways to protect your home and valuable electronics from the devastating effects of electrical surges is by installing surge protectors for individual devices. These devices act as a first line of defense, intercepting excess voltage before it can reach and damage your appliances. Electrical surges can originate from various sources, including lightning strikes, power outages, faulty wiring, or even the operation of high-powered electrical equipment within your home. When these surges occur, they can cause irreparable damage to sensitive electronics such as computers, televisions, gaming consoles, and kitchen appliances. Installing surge protectors at the point of use ensures that each device is shielded from sudden spikes in voltage, significantly reducing the risk of fire hazards and costly replacements.

Surge protectors come in various forms, including power strips with built-in surge protection and wall-mounted units. When selecting a surge protector, it is essential to consider the joule rating, which indicates the amount of energy the device can absorb before failing. A higher joule rating typically means better protection and a longer lifespan. Additionally, look for surge protectors with indicator lights that show whether the unit is functioning correctly. This feature is crucial because a surge protector that has absorbed its maximum capacity may no longer offer protection, leaving your devices vulnerable. Some advanced models also include USB ports, timers, and automatic shut-off features, providing added convenience and safety.

Proper installation of surge protectors is equally important. Always plug surge protectors directly into a grounded wall outlet rather than daisy-chaining them with other power strips, which can overload the circuit and increase the risk of fire. Ensure that the surge protector is rated for the type of device you intend to use it with, especially for high-powered appliances like refrigerators or air conditioners. For home offices or entertainment centers with multiple electronics, consider using surge protectors with multiple outlets and spacing to accommodate larger plugs. This setup not only protects your devices but also helps in organizing cords and reducing clutter, which can be a fire hazard in itself.

In addition to protecting individual devices, surge protectors contribute to the overall safety of your home. Electrical fires caused by surges can spread rapidly, especially if they ignite flammable materials nearby. By intercepting these surges at the source, surge protectors help prevent such incidents from occurring. This is particularly important in areas prone to frequent storms or unstable power grids. Homeowners in such regions should be especially vigilant and consider surge protection as a necessary investment rather than an optional accessory.

It is also advisable to periodically inspect and replace surge protectors, especially after a significant power surge or lightning strike. Over time, the internal components of a surge protector can degrade, reducing its effectiveness. Most manufacturers recommend replacing surge protectors every two to three years, even if no major surges have occurred. Keeping a maintenance schedule and being proactive about replacements can ensure continuous protection for your devices and home.

Upgrading Outdated Electrical Wiring

One of the most critical steps in preventing fire damage caused by electrical surges is ensuring that your home’s electrical wiring is up to date. Many older homes still rely on outdated wiring systems that were not designed to handle the electrical demands of modern appliances and technology. These aging systems can become overloaded, leading to overheating, sparks, and eventually fires. If your home was built more than 30 years ago and has not undergone a comprehensive electrical upgrade, it is essential to have a licensed electrician inspect the wiring to determine whether it meets current safety standards. Outdated wiring materials such as knob-and-tube or aluminum wiring are particularly hazardous and should be replaced with modern copper wiring, which is more durable and efficient.

Upgrading your electrical wiring not only reduces the risk of fire but also improves the overall performance and reliability of your electrical system. Modern wiring can support higher electrical loads, which is crucial for safely operating high-wattage appliances like air conditioners, microwaves, and home entertainment systems. Additionally, newer systems are typically equipped with ground fault circuit interrupters (GFCIs) and arc fault circuit interrupters (AFCIs), which are designed to shut off power when they detect irregularities that could lead to fires. These safety features are now required by electrical codes in many areas and are especially important in rooms with high moisture levels, such as kitchens, bathrooms, and laundry rooms.

Another benefit of upgrading your wiring is the opportunity to reorganize and optimize your electrical panel. Older panels may not have enough circuit breakers to accommodate the number of devices used in a modern household, leading to frequent tripping or the dangerous practice of daisy-chaining power strips. A new panel with sufficient capacity ensures that each circuit is properly balanced, reducing the risk of overheating and electrical fires. It also allows for the integration of surge protection devices that can safeguard your entire home from voltage spikes caused by lightning strikes, power outages, or grid fluctuations.

Homeowners should also be aware of the signs that indicate the need for an electrical upgrade. These include flickering lights, burning smells near outlets, discolored wall plates, frequent breaker trips, or outlets that feel warm to the touch. Ignoring these warning signs can lead to catastrophic consequences, including electrical fires that can cause extensive property damage and endanger lives. Choosing the Right Surge Protection Devices

When it comes to preventing fire damage caused by electrical surges, selecting the right surge protection devices is a critical step in safeguarding your home or business. Electrical surges can originate from various sources, including lightning strikes, power outages, faulty wiring, or even the operation of high-powered appliances. These surges can lead to overheating, short circuits, and ultimately, fires. Therefore, understanding the types of surge protection devices available and how to choose the most suitable one for your specific needs is essential for long-term safety and peace of mind.

Surge protection devices (SPDs) are designed to detect excess voltage and divert it safely to the ground before it can cause damage to your electrical system or connected devices. There are three main types of SPDs: Type 1, Type 2, and Type 3. Type 1 devices are installed at the main electrical panel and are designed to protect against external surges, such as those caused by lightning. Type 2 devices are also installed at the panel but are more focused on internal surges generated by appliances and equipment within the building. Type 3 devices are point-of-use protectors, such as power strips with built-in surge protection, and are used to safeguard individual electronics and appliances.

Choosing the right SPD depends on several factors, including the size and layout of your property, the type of electrical equipment you use, and the level of surge risk in your area. For comprehensive protection, experts recommend a layered approach that combines all three types of SPDs. This ensures that surges are intercepted at multiple points, reducing the likelihood of damage and fire. For instance, a Type 1 device can handle a large surge from a lightning strike, while a Type 2 device can manage smaller surges from within the home. Type 3 devices then provide the final layer of defense for sensitive electronics.

Another important consideration is the surge protection rating, measured in joules. The higher the joule rating, the more energy the device can absorb before failing. For residential use, a surge protector with a rating of at least 600 to 1000 joules is typically sufficient, but for areas with frequent electrical disturbances or valuable electronics, higher ratings may be necessary. Additionally, look for SPDs that comply with UL 1449 standards, which ensure the device has been tested for safety and performance.

Installation is another key factor. While plug-in surge protectors are easy to use, whole-house surge protectors should be installed by a licensed electrician to ensure they are properly connected to your electrical system. Improper installation can render the device ineffective and may even pose additional risks. It is also wise to have your electrical system inspected regularly to identify any underlying issues that could contribute to surge-related fires.

Maintenance and monitoring of surge protection devices are often overlooked but are crucial for long-term effectiveness. Over time, SPDs can wear out or become less effective, especially after absorbing multiple surges. Some advanced models come with indicator lights or alarms to signal when they need replacement. Regularly checking these indicators and replacing outdated or damaged devices can significantly reduce the risk of fire.
